Mumbai’s fashion scene lit up this week as three powerhouse talents—Sunny Leone, Diana Penty, and Terence Lewis—converged for a highly anticipated style showcase. The event blended bold glamour, refined elegance, and dynamic movement, offering a visual feast for attendees and setting social media abuzz.

Key facts

  • Sunny Leone, actor and model, attended as a headline guest.
  • Diana Penty, known for her sophisticated style, also featured prominently.
  • Celebrated choreographer Terence Lewis contributed artistic direction.
  • The event highlighted emerging and established fashion designers.
